As a provider listed under the category "Heart Doctor Near Me," WPHPA Cardiology likely offers a comprehensive suite of services to address various cardiac conditions and concerns. These services typically include:

  • Clinical Cardiology Consultations: These involve thorough evaluations of a patient's medical history, current symptoms, and risk factors for heart disease. The cardiologist will conduct a physical examination and discuss appropriate diagnostic and treatment options.
  • Electrocardiogram (ECG or EKG): This non-invasive test measures the electrical activity of the heart and helps detect abnormalities in heart rhythm and function.
  • Echocardiography: Utilizing ultrasound technology, an echocardiogram creates detailed images of the heart's structure and function, allowing the cardiologist to assess heart valves, chambers, and blood flow.
  • Holter and Event Monitoring: These portable devices record the heart's electrical activity over extended periods (typically 24-48 hours for Holter monitors and up to a month for event monitors) to detect intermittent heart rhythm problems.
  • Stress Testing: This test monitors the heart's performance during physical exertion, helping to identify potential issues with blood flow to the heart muscle. Different types of stress tests may be offered, including exercise stress tests and pharmacological stress tests.
  • Management of Coronary Artery Disease: Cardiologists at WPHPA Cardiology likely provide medical management for conditions such as angina (chest pain) and heart attacks, focusing on lifestyle modifications, medications, and potentially recommending interventional procedures when necessary.
  • Treatment of Heart Failure: This involves managing the symptoms and progression of heart failure through medication, lifestyle changes, and potentially advanced therapies.
  • Diagnosis and Management of Arrhythmias: Cardiologists are experts in identifying and treating various types of heart rhythm disorders, including atrial fibrillation, bradycardia (slow heart rate), and tachycardia (fast heart rate).
  • Care for Valvular Heart Disease: This includes diagnosing and managing conditions affecting the heart valves, which may involve medication, monitoring, or surgical intervention.
  • Preventive Cardiology: Cardiologists often provide guidance on lifestyle modifications, risk factor management (such as high blood pressure, high cholesterol, and diabetes), and strategies to prevent the development of heart disease.
